Working away today here. Wanted to share some very cool links I encountered:
1. Rhonna has a new digital kit on Two Peas that is fantastic. I can tell this is one of those things I am going to overuse. And even the name makes me totally happy: Old Stamps.
2. Another digital brush kit I came across recently is from Katie at Designer Digitals: the one I love is called Date Stamps. I saw it used on a layout by Jessica Sprague in Memory Makers and had to hunt it down. You can see a bit of one of the brushes on my banner.
Anything with old type, numbers, days on the week, etc., make me so happy. I love to add these brushes right onto my photos before I print them out, or use them on journaling blocks, or just print them right onto my cardstock or patterned paper. I love this chance to combine digital and paper elements.
